Note: You must walk down main house driveway to access cottage. No on-site parking. Overnight parking nearby approx. 1 block away. SL has an ordinance that bans parking in non-approved locations from 3 am until 6 am. Fortunately, an approved location is, as noted, one block away on the south side of Mercer at the diagonal spots.
